Who are the Columbiettes?
The Columbiettes are a unified body of Catholic women who work side-by-side with the Knights of Columbus Councils with which we are affiliated.

How to join
Membership in the Columbiettes is open to young women ranging from the ages of 17 years and older who are practicing Catholics in union with the Holy See. A practicing Catholic is one who lives up to the Commandments of God and the precepts of the Church. If you, a friend, or a relative are interested in making new friends, helping the less fortunate and a willingness to promote a true sense of Christian values, then our organization is just what they want.

2nd Degree 
Any First Degree member in good standing is eligible for membership in the Second Degree. The primary purpose of the Second Degree is to foster the spirit of patriotism by promoting responsible citizenship and a love of and loyalty to the Columbiettes' respective countries through active membership.

Squirettes
At present the only Squirette organization in NC is located in Clemmons.  Membership in the Squirettes is for Catholic girls between the ages of 10 and 17.  The Squirettes are sponsored by the Columbiettes.  Squirettes' activities are many, varying from spiritual to active service for the Church and community. Each circle elects officer members from their own rank, teaching skills of leadership and responsibility.
